It’s time for a new series and we’ve got two very bad teams pitted against each other: in the orange corner, the San Francisco Giants, and in the purple corner, the Colorado Rockies.
Righty Landen Roupp takes the mound for the Giants for the 24th time this year. The 27-year old is 7-11 on the season, with a 4.22 ERA, a 3.52 FIP, and 123 strikeouts to 57 walks in 123.2 innings. Roupp bounced back from a mini slump in his last start, giving up just one run in 5.1 innings against the Detroit Tigers, though he walked five batters. He has the most losses in the league, currently.
For the Rockies, it’s left-hander Kyle Freeland, who makes his 22nd start. The 33-year old is having a tough year, as he’s 3-10 with a 6.63 ERA, a 4.65 FIP, and 96 strikeouts to 26 walks in 112.2 innings. He lasted just 4.1 innings in his last start, but in the start before that he threw a complete game against the Kansas City Royals, with just one run allowe.

Game # 122
Who: San Francisco Giants (50-71) vs. Colorado Rockies (48-73)
Where: Oracle Park, San Francisco, California
When: 7:15 p.m. PT
Regional broadcast: NBC Sports Bay Area
National broadcast: n/a
Radio: KNBR 680 AM/104.5 FM, KSFN 1510 AM
